System requirements

Minimum requirements

CPUQuad-core Intel or AMD processor, 3.0 GHz or faster
GPUNVIDIA GeForce GTX 960 or AMD Radeon R9 280X series card or higher
RAM8 GB
Storage10 GB HDD
DirectXVersion 11

Recommended requirements

CPUEight-core Intel or AMD processor, 3.0 GHZ or faster
GPUNVIDIA GeForce GTX 1080 or AMD Raden RX 580 series card
RAM16 GB
Storage10 GB HDD
OSWindows 10 64 Bit
DirectXVersion 11

The Dinosaurs Are Here is light on hardware. Its minimum, NVIDIA GeForce GTX 960 or AMD Radeon R9 280X series card or higher, 8 GB RAM, about 10 GB free, sits below what an entry-level PC ships with today, so nearly any modern machine, and many older ones, will run it.

Projected by resolution

ResolutionProjectionHeadroom
1080pComfortable1.89x
1440pBorderline1.06x
4KBelow the bar0.47x

A projection, not a measurement. We scale the published GPU requirement by pixel count, since 1440p draws 1.78 times the pixels of 1080p and 4K draws 4 times as many, then compare against RTX 3060 / Ryzen 5 build. The publisher did not state a target resolution, so 1080p is assumed as the baseline. We hold no frame rate data, so no FPS figure is claimed. Headroom above 1 means the reference machine has room to spare at that resolution.
